Securities Regulation what is

Regulation A+, also known as Reg A+ crowdfunding, presents a unique opportunity for companies to raise capital through the issuance of securities. This regulation, part of the Jobs Act, streamlines the process for offering shares to the public, making it more accessible for startups and small businesses. Companies utilizing Regulation A+ can offer their securities to both accredited and unaccredited investors, expanding their potential pool of funding.

Platforms like Crowdfunder and SeedInvest have emerged as key players in facilitating Reg A+ offerings. These platforms provide a streamlined process for companies to register their offerings with the SEC, manage investor communications, and execute transactions. Regulation A+ is generally considered less complex than traditional initial public offerings (IPOs), offering a more cost-effective and efficient path to raise capital.

  • A key advantage of Regulation A+ is its ability to attract a broader range of investors, including retail investors who may not qualify as accredited investors under other regulations.
  • Regulation A+ offerings are subject to specific rules and requirements set forth by the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C), ensuring investor protection and transparency.
  • Companies raising capital through Regulation A+ typically provide detailed information about their business, financials, and future plans in an offering memorandum, which is reviewed by the SEC before being made available to investors.

While Regulation A+ presents numerous benefits for companies seeking funding, it's crucial to consult with legal and financial professionals to ensure compliance with all applicable regulations. Understanding the nuances of Reg A+, including its eligibility criteria, disclosure requirements, and investor protections, is essential for a successful capital raise.
